3-1-1124 . (Temporary) Disclosure for judicial selection -- appointment or assignment -- judicial performance evaluation.
(1)If in connection with the selection or appointment of a judge, any state or federal agency seeks information or written materials from the commission concerning that judge, information must be divulged in accordance with procedures prescribed by the commission, including reasonable notice to the judge affected.
(2)If in connection with the assignment of a retired judge to judicial duties, any appropriate authority seeks information or written materials from the commission about that judge, information must be divulged in accordance with procedures prescribed by the commission, including reasonable notice to the judge affected.
